Understanding the Healing Process
Immediately after microneedling, your skin will be more sensitive and vulnerable. The micro-injuries created by the needles initiate the skin’s natural healing process, which includes inflammation, collagen synthesis, and tissue repair. This process typically takes about 48 hours. During this period, it’s essential to avoid anything that could interfere with or delay healing.
Why Waiting is Crucial
Applying makeup too soon after microneedling can introduce bacteria and other contaminants into the micro-channels created by the needles. This increases the risk of infection and can lead to complications such as inflammation, prolonged redness, and even scarring. Additionally, certain makeup products may contain ingredients that can irritate the skin, further delaying the healing process.
The 48-Hour Rule
To ensure optimal healing and minimize the risk of complications, it’s recommended to wait at least 48 hours before applying makeup. This waiting period allows the skin to begin the healing process and reduces the risk of introducing harmful substances into the micro-channels. After 48 hours, if your skin appears to be healing well with minimal redness and no signs of infection, you can cautiously resume wearing makeup.
Choosing the Right Makeup
When you do resume wearing makeup, it’s important to choose products that are gentle and non-comedogenic. Look for makeup labeled as “hypoallergenic” and “non-irritating.” Avoid products that contain harsh chemicals, fragrances, or alcohol, as these can further irritate your skin. Mineral-based makeup is often a good choice, as it is less likely to cause irritation and is less likely to clog pores.

Gradual Reintroduction
After the initial 48 hours, you can gradually reintroduce makeup into your routine. Start with a light, mineral-based foundation or BB cream. These products are typically more breathable and less likely to cause irritation compared to traditional liquid foundations. Apply makeup sparingly and avoid using heavy or matte finishes that can trap moisture and irritate the skin.
Ongoing Care
Even after you’ve resumed wearing makeup, continue to prioritize skincare. Use a gentle, fragrance-free cleanser to remove makeup at the end of the day. Follow up with a soothing moisturizer and sunscreen to protect your skin from UV damage. Regularly check for any signs of irritation or adverse reactions and discontinue use if necessary.
